Crawford-East Prairie was a station on the Chicago Transit Authority's Niles Center branch, now known as the Yellow Line. The station was located at Mulford Street between Crawford Avenue and East Prairie Avenue in Skokie, Illinois. Crawford-East Prairie was situated east of Kostner and west of Dodge. Crawford-East Prairie opened on March 28, 1925, and closed on March 27, 1948 upon the closing of the Niles Center branch.[2]
